Apple is reportedly developing a second-generation iPhone Air, codenamed V62, which is expected to launch in spring 2027 and feature an upgraded dual-camera system with an ultrawide lens.
Key Points
- The upcoming iPhone Air model is currently undergoing advanced testing within Apple.
- Prototypes of the device include a second rear camera specifically designed for ultrawide-angle photography.
- The new hardware aims to increase the market appeal of Apple's slimmed-down smartphone lineup.
- Development of the second-generation device follows reports from industry analysts regarding hardware updates for the Air series.
